I was wondering, if anyone had managed to get the MW 2.1 Inflight Calibration to work? In between a little work, the rain and sunshine I';ve been hovering my quad in the garden and noticed it was drifting a little towards me and to the right. I landed and recalibrated the ACC using the WinGUI thinking this might solve the problem, but it didn';t. I think it might not quite be perfectly balanced, so I recalled something I saw in the config.h about the //#define INFLIGHT_ACC_CALIBRATION. So, I uncommented the line, uploaded the firmware and followed the instructions on...

http://code.google.com/p/multiwii/wiki/Documentation_InflightAccCalibration

Unfortunately, I just couldn';t get it to work. My quad doesn';t even beep as it says it should during stick combo! Mmm! Frustrating!  :hmm: Does anyone know a good way to balance my quad or get the inflight calibration working? How does everyone do it so that it doesn';t drift?
